java如何使xml另存为xls

java如何使xml另存为xls

作者:William Gu发布时间:2026-02-11阅读时长:0 分钟阅读次数:3

用户关注问题

Q
如何用Java将XML文件转换成Excel格式?

我有一个XML文件,想用Java程序把它转换并保存为.xls格式,该怎么做?

A

使用Java将XML转换为Excel格式的方法

可以通过解析XML文件内容,然后利用Apache POI库创建Excel文件。首先用Java的XML解析库(如DOM或SAX)读取并提取数据,之后用Apache POI生成.xls格式的Excel文件,将数据写入对应的单元格,最后保存为文件即可。

Q
Java中操作XML数据并导出为Excel需要哪些工具?

想知道在Java环境中,处理XML并输出为Excel文件时常用的库或者工具有哪些?

A

处理XML和导出Excel的Java库推荐

常用的XML解析库有DOM、SAX、JAXB等,用于读取和操作XML数据。导出Excel文件的主流库是Apache POI,它支持创建和编辑.xls和.xlsx格式的Excel文件。结合使用这些库可以实现从XML读取数据并生成Excel文件的功能。

Q
用Java转换XML到.xls格式时应该注意什么?

在Java程序中将XML文件另存为.xls格式,经常遇到哪些问题,如何避免?

A

Java中XML转Excel操作的注意事项

转换过程中要注意XML数据结构的解析和Excel格式的匹配,确保每个数据字段对应正确单元格;同时.xls格式有行数和列数限制,数据量大时要小心超出范围;另外Apache POI库版本对应Java环境,确保兼容性和正确释放资源。